In recent years, investment in the oil and gas industry in West Africa has significantly dropped from its peak of $48 billion in 2014 to about $17 billion in 2018. Most of these investments were made in operations in Angola and Nigeria, the two largest oil producers in West Africa. Considering oil production in both countries has fallen, it’s not surprising that investor involvement in the region has also been reduced.

While Angola’s oil production continues to decline, production in Nigeria has been recovering since 2017. New deepwater oil projects in the country will likely result in total capital expenditures doubling over the next decade. Marine service companies, drilling contractors, and OSV owners all welcome this news after having dealt with reduced investment and other disruptions to oil production due to the ongoing conflict in the Niger Delta.

While small teams are often easy to manage, large teams require significant time and effort from leaders. The following considerations can help executives effectively manage large teams:

Build Relationships
Building and maintaining relationships helps leaders become familiar with their team and stay on top of how team members are doing. It also ensures team members feel valued and opens lines of communication between team members and leaders so updates and problems are quickly shared and handled. Leaders can build relationships with their team members in several ways, such as performing rounds daily and talking to each employee.

Delegate Tasks
It’s impossible for leaders to do everything, particularly when they are in charge of a large team. For this reason, it’s essential that they delegate out everything they can. Delegating daily tasks, meetings, and other responsibilities gives leaders more time to connect with their team and be available for any individuals who have a question or problem.

Empower Middle Managers
When leaders make every decision themselves, they prevent managers and other team members from stepping up. This drags down the productivity of the entire team. Instead, leaders should empower middle managers by allowing them to make key decisions about day-to-day operations. Doing so shows managers that the leadership trusts them, thus making them more confident and efficient in their work.
